Quick Answers: Boat Covers Near Hawford

Boat covers for Hawford start from £329 for canopies and £289 for tonneau covers. No VAT charged - save 20%. Post your old cover to Ryan at UK Boat Covers for an exact copy in 6 working days.

How much do boat covers cost near Hawford?

Boat covers near Hawford cost £289-£1,319. Tonneau covers from £289, canopies from £329. We don't charge VAT - save 20% vs competitors.

Boat cover companies near me in Hawford?

UK Boat Covers serves Hawford via postal service. Post your old cover to us in Carterton, Oxfordshire - we'll make an exact copy in 6 days.

New boat covers in Hawford?

Order new boat covers for Droitwich Canals boats. We copy your old cover exactly using marine-grade PVC or acrylic canvas. UV-resistant and waterproof.

Boat canopy repair near Hawford?

If your canopy is worn or damaged, post it to UK Boat Covers. We repair or replace with marine-grade materials. Contact Ryan for a quote.

Replacement boat covers UK?

We make replacement covers for 170+ boat models: Viking, Shetland, Hardy, Freeman, Norman, Seamaster, and more. UK-wide postal service.

Bespoke boat covers Hawford?

Every cover is made to measure. Post your old cover - we copy the exact pattern including zips, windows, and custom features. 6-day turnaround.

Marine-Grade Materials for Hawford’s Specific Environment

The unique confluence of the Droitwich Barge Canal and the River Severn at Hawford dictates a demand for boat cover materials that go beyond standard requirements. Our commitment to providing Hawford boaters with the best protection means we exclusively utilise top-tier marine-grade fabrics and components, specifically chosen to endure the varied conditions found in this distinct location.

We predominantly use high-performance acrylic canvas, renowned for its exceptional durability and aesthetic appeal. This material is inherently resistant to the relentless UV radiation experienced during sunnier periods, preventing fading, embrittlement, and degradation that plague lesser fabrics. This is particularly vital at the more exposed Hawford Junction moorings where boats are open to the full force of the sun. The tight, solution-dyed weave of our canvas ensures superior colour retention and resistance to environmental contaminants like bird droppings or tree sap, which are common in Hawford’s rural setting.

Crucially, our marine canvas is treated for unparalleled waterproofing, ensuring your narrowboat's interior remains dry and protected even during the heaviest of downpours prevalent in the UK. Yet, it remains breathable, allowing for air circulation that prevents condensation and dramatically reduces the risk of mould and mildew growth – a constant battle in the damp canal environment and around Hawford Lock. We also employ robust, UV-stabilised marine-grade threads, ensuring seams remain strong and intact even under tension and prolonged exposure to the elements. All zips, poppers, and fittings are also marine-grade, typically stainless steel or high-grade plastic, chosen for their corrosion resistance and strength, guaranteeing longevity and ease of use. This holistic approach to material selection ensures that every component of your new cover is engineered to withstand the specific challenges presented by Hawford’s demanding canal-river environment, offering superior, long-lasting protection for your narrowboat.
